Eagles ARISE
Positive Behavior Intervention Systems or "PBIS" is a school-wide system for teaching, modeling, and reinforcing appropriate student behavior. The goal of PBIS is to provide our students a safe, positive learning environment and to ensure consistency in behavior rewards and corrections in all areas of our school.
Beginning at orientation your student is taught GWHS’ behavior expectations by the principal, counseling department and staff. Every adult in the building reinforces positive behavior by students and reteaches students when they need a reminder of what to do.
GWHS’ mascot is Eddie the Eagle and Eagles ARISE is our motto. “ARISE” is an acronym for our behavior standards: Accountable, Responsible, Involved, Safe, and Excelling. When your student demonstrates an ARISE standard, they earn ARISE points or tickets that can be redeemed for quarterly class parties and at other school events throughout the year.
In addition to teaching and reinforcing positive behavior through PBIS, we have a school-wide system of consequences for reteaching expectations and correcting negative behavior. We encourage your student to make good behavior choices and come to school each day. We appreciate your encouragement at home to do the same.
